The board meeting is scheduled to be held on Tuesday to discuss the PwC report findings on Grover's conduct. There have been allegations of financial irregularities against him. According to sources, Grover in his resignation letter said that he is being forced to bid adieu to a company of which he is a founder. Grover alleged in the letter that he and his family have been embroiled in baseless and targeted attacks by a few individuals, who are ready to not only harm his reputation, but also the reputation of the company. Queries sent to Grover did not elicit any immediate reply.

As CM, he took decisions that confirmed his image as a Hindutva mascot. Early in the first term, he banned illegal slaughterhouses and the state police cracked down on cow slaughter. But the menace of stray cattle created disquiet among farmers, presenting the Adityanath government with a new challenge.
